Fabrication method for large off-axis aspherical metal mirrors
Abstract
The paper describes the fabrication method of the Three-Mirror-Anastigmat (TMA) metal optics for the Polar Communication and Weather Mission for the Space Technology Development Program of the Canadian Space Agency. The project was realized under a subcontract from ABB Canada. The off-axis primary mirror with a clear aperture (CA) of 260 mm in diameter and the tertiary mirror with a CA of 320 mm in diameter were handled as freeform mirrors. The athermal design of the mirrors is based on the utilization of an aluminum-silicon alloy (AlSi40) as substrate material and electroless nickel (NiP) as a polishing layer for the mirror surfaces.
